William H. is a Frontend Engineer at Databricks. He is proficient in Mandarin.
-
Frontend EngineerDatabricksSan Francisco, Ca, Us -
Frontend EngineerTiktok Jul 2021 - PresentSan Jose, California, United States• Orchestrated sustained growth of TikTok’s Frontend Monorepo from 40 projects to 1300+ projects by developing custom tooling and build processes integrating with ByteDance’s native cloud solution (ByteCloud).• Performed several key monorepo migrations: upgrading PNPM 5 -> 6 -> 8, node 14 -> 16, and PNPM workspaces to RushJS.• Contributed to the Rush open‐source project by introducing Subspaces, a novel approach to monorepo management resulting in an order of magnitude decrease… Show more • Orchestrated sustained growth of TikTok’s Frontend Monorepo from 40 projects to 1300+ projects by developing custom tooling and build processes integrating with ByteDance’s native cloud solution (ByteCloud).• Performed several key monorepo migrations: upgrading PNPM 5 -> 6 -> 8, node 14 -> 16, and PNPM workspaces to RushJS.• Contributed to the Rush open‐source project by introducing Subspaces, a novel approach to monorepo management resulting in an order of magnitude decrease in lockfile size and count. Show less -
Frontend EngineerFintros Nov 2020 - Jun 2021Toronto, Ontario, Canada• Led a team of 2 to architect and develop Fintros' new candidate portal system using server-side rendering powered by NextJS leading to a 25% decrease in initial page load time with full authentication.• Architected frontend data caching with GraphQL reducing unnecessary repeated server data requests and taking advantage of GraphQL's optimistic mutations to mutate local cache state instead of waiting for a server response.• Altered and configured the newly built candidate portal to… Show more • Led a team of 2 to architect and develop Fintros' new candidate portal system using server-side rendering powered by NextJS leading to a 25% decrease in initial page load time with full authentication.• Architected frontend data caching with GraphQL reducing unnecessary repeated server data requests and taking advantage of GraphQL's optimistic mutations to mutate local cache state instead of waiting for a server response.• Altered and configured the newly built candidate portal to scaffold Fintros' new mobile application using React Native and GraphQL in < 1.5 months. Took application to TestFlight stage. Show less -
Software EngineerKitchenmate May 2020 - Aug 2020Toronto, Ontario, CanadaFull Stack Developer - AngularJS, Node.js, PostrgreSQL + Interm Figma Designer• Developed several improvements across the public and administrative applications using Jade & Coffeescript.• Proposed and lead the transition from legacy design systems (Google Slides & Illustrator) to Figma, and trained current designers on the new design process.• Spearheaded redesign of primary website and conversion flows, resulting in a 30% increase in trial requests. -
Software EngineerVoiceflow.Com May 2019 - Aug 2019Toronto, Canada AreaFull Stack Developer - React, Node.js, and PostgreSQL• Developed several key user facing features in the frontend application using ReactJS and the redux store architecture. Also developed corresponding backend features using Node.js and PostgreSQL with full test coverage.• Designed and implemented a suite of internal tools for managing all aspects of the deployed application reducing time required for customer service reps.• Helped transition entire codebase to use a better, more… Show more Full Stack Developer - React, Node.js, and PostgreSQL• Developed several key user facing features in the frontend application using ReactJS and the redux store architecture. Also developed corresponding backend features using Node.js and PostgreSQL with full test coverage.• Designed and implemented a suite of internal tools for managing all aspects of the deployed application reducing time required for customer service reps.• Helped transition entire codebase to use a better, more sustainable architecture by refactoring the backend and frontend as well as migrating to a containerized solution for faster, more robust development and production workflows. Show less -
Software EngineerBitnation Nov 2017 - Jul 2018React Native Developer, DevOps, Solidity Developer- Worked in a small tight-knit team to develop a React Native application launched on both apple and android app stores with full spec and e2e testing.- Improved testing capabilities in the continuous integration process allowing for full UI testing improving test coverage by 7.2% and reduced development time required to check the UI of the application. -
Software EngineerFourier Solutions Nov 2017 - Feb 2018- Developed first prototype of a point of sale crypto application using React that could be presented to potential investors.- Included full spec and e2e tests for the React application and all smart contracts, including exception testing. -
President Of Bethune DecaDeca Ontario Sep 2015 - Jun 2016Dr. Norman Bethune C.I.Lead an executive team of 13 students and a local chapter of 130+ students through regional, provincial, and international DECA competitions. Increased club resources by hosting various fundraising and awareness events throughout the school year. Successfully increased chapter membership by 31% from the previous year by recruiting more grade nine students than ever before. Increased provincial qualifiers by 40% and international qualifiers by 10% from last year.
William H. Education Details
-
Engineering -
Dr. Norman Bethune C.I.
Frequently Asked Questions about William H.
What company does William H. work for?
William H. works for Databricks
What is William H.'s role at the current company?
William H.'s current role is Frontend Engineer.
What schools did William H. attend?
William H. attended Western University, Dr. Norman Bethune C.i..
Who are William H.'s colleagues?
William H.'s colleagues are Naomi Jane Goh, Liyang Sun, Olivia Alexandra, Rongdi Yin, Maximiliano Gabriel Mennella, Wei Yee, John Teo, Kim Taetae.
Not the William H. you were looking for?
-
2microsoft.com, gmail.com
-
Free Chrome Extension
Find emails, phones & company data instantly
Aero Online
Your AI prospecting assistant
Select data to include:
0 records × $0.02 per record
Download 750 million emails and 100 million phone numbers
Access emails and phone numbers of over 750 million business users. Instantly download verified profiles using 20+ filters, including location, job title, company, function, and industry.
Start your free trial